| Manufacturer | FANUC |
|---|---|
| Product Line | A06B |
| Part Number | A06B-6111-H045 |
| Weight | 48.00 lbs (21.77 kg) |
| Name of Module | Servo Amplifier Module |
| Input Voltage | 283 to 339 VAC |
| Output Voltage | 230 to 240 VAC |
| Input Current | 29.3 A |
| Output Current | 45 A |
| Power Supply Type | 3-phase |
| Output Power | 11 kW (14.75 HP) |
| Feedback Control | Yes |
The A06B-6111-H045 from FANUC is designed as a servo amplifier module used to regulate and control motors. Operating within an input voltage range of 283 to 339 VAC, it ensures optimal performance for connected devices. With an output voltage between 230 to 240 VAC, this module is oriented for use with three-phase power supplies, making it versatile across multiple applications.
The module’s specifications boast an input current of 29.3 A, supporting an impressive output current of 45 A, indicative of its ability to handle substantial loads. This servo amplifier module delivers an output power of 11 kW, or 14.75 HP, which highlights its robust performance. The physical dimensions of the unit measure 380 mm in length, 90 mm in width, and 300 mm in height, translating to a size of approximately 14.96 in. by 3.54 in. by 11.81 in. This relatively compact form factor allows for easier integration into existing systems.
It is built with a total weight of 10.5 kg (23.15 lbs.), making it manageable for installation. Furthermore, the A06B-6111-H045 module incorporates feedback control, providing enhanced precision in motion control applications. This feature greatly contributes to its reliability and accuracy, making it suitable for various industrial machinery and processes.
